Saint Matthews is a city in South Carolina, located in Calhoun County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 7,940 residents. It is a mature city, with a median age of 46.7 years.
Economically, Saint Matthews is a working-class community. The median household income of $54,081 is below the national average. Approximately 16.9% of residents live below the poverty line. The unemployment rate is 7.1%, above the national average.
The real estate market in Saint Matthews is an affordable housing market. Median home values stand at $151,200, which is below the national average. Renters typically pay around $1,011 per month. Homeownership is high at 79.1%, typical of suburban and family-oriented communities.
The population of Saint Matthews is moderately educated. 35.3%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her — near the national average. The community is racially diverse, with White as the largest group at 47.4%.
